EPS of $1.56 beat estimates of $1.52 and sales of $2.74B beat estimates of $2.6B. Sales grew by 31% year-over-year, and net revenue grew by 29.8%, with organic growth at 9.3%. Its Adjusted EBITDA margin expanded from 16.7% in the prior year to 16.9%, and management raised its guidance for FY2023 from $10.0B to $10.6B net revenues to $10.7B to $11.0B, adjusted EBITDA to $1.9B to $1.93B from a previous $1.76B and $1.84B, and organic growth now at 6% to 9% vs. a previous 3% to 6%. These were strong results, management is pleased with its continued momentum and record-high backlog, and overall the market is reacting well to these results.
